New Hope Rescue
New Hope Rescue was established as a non-profit organization to work
with people in our area who are involved in, or wish to be involved in,
rescuing equines (and other animals), and working with them to establish
a system that will benefit each rescued animal and provide support
through each step of the animal’s rehabilitation.
Taking on the responsibility of rescuing and rehabilitating a large animal,
like a horse, can be an extremely expensive, time consuming and
exhausting endeavor.
In the past, when a horse needed rescuing, Animal Control Officers,
neighbors and concerned animal lovers relied on the good will and
concern of local individuals to come to the aid of the stricken animal by
personally providing the facilities and finances to rehabilitate and then
find the animal a permanent home.
We feel this responsibility and expense can be, and should be, shared by
the community at large and have set up the following goals to achieve
that.
OUR GOALS
1. Locate individuals who have the facilities and are interested in caring
for equines and others rescued in our area.
2. Locate individuals who are willing to provide permanent homes to the
rescued animals once they have been rehabilitated.
3. Develop fundraising to help pay for the large veterinarian and farrier
bills that always come with a rescue.
4. Fundraise to pay for the feed, hay, grain,vet care, medication,
supplements, and on-going costs of getting the rescue animal back to
health.
5. Locate donations of hay, grain or other items to offset the costs of
caring for these animals.
6. Inform and educate the community of the problems of abuse and
neglect of equines and others in our area.
